    Abstract: A steel sheet for crown cap having excellent formability from which a crown cap having an excellent pressure resistance can be produced without an expensive soft liner even if the steel sheet is subjected to sheet metal thinning, the steel sheet having: a chemical composition containing, in mass %, C: more than 0.006% and 0.012% or less, Si: 0.02% or less, Mn: 0.10% or more and 0.60% or less, P: 0.020% or less, S: 0.020% or less, Al: 0.01% or more and 0.07% or less, and N: 0.0080% or more and 0.0200% or less, with the balance being Fe and inevitable impurities; and a percentage of a region of more than 0% and less than 20% at a position of ½ of a sheet thickness, the region having a dislocation density of 1×1014 m?2 or less.

    Abstract: A steel sheet for crown cap having: a chemical composition containing, C, Si, Mn, P, S, Al, N, with the balance being Fe and inevitable impurities; a ferrite phase in a region from a depth of ¼ of a sheet thickness to a mid-thickness part, the ferrite phase having a standard deviation of ferrite grain size of 7.0 ?m or less; a yield strength of 560 MPa or more and 700 MPa or less in a rolling direction; and a difference of 25 MPa or more between a yield strength in a 2% strain tensile test and a yield strength in a tensile test after heat treatment at 170° C. for 20 minutes, in the rolling direction.

    Abstract: Provided is a steel sheet having sufficient formability and strength even after sheet metal thinning, the steel sheet including: a chemical composition containing, by mass %, C: more than 0.0060% and not more than 0.012%, Si: 0.02% or less, Mn: 0.10% or more and 0.60% or less, P: 0.020% or less, S: 0.020% or less, Al: 0.01% or more and 0.07% or less, and N: 0.0080% or more and 0.0200% or less, with the balance being Fe and inevitable impurities, in which a dislocation density at a depth position of ½ of a sheet thickness from a surface of the steel sheet is 2.0×1014/m2 or more and 1.0×1015/m2 or less.

    Abstract: Provided is an environment for providing information for supporting adjustment of the respective parts for positioning. A position detecting apparatus includes: an image processing unit that detects, through image processing, a position of a feature portion from image data imaged and acquired when the feature portion of an object is positioned at the respective target positions by a moving mechanism; a position storage unit that stores the detected positions detected at the target positions in association with the respective target positions; and a display data generation unit that generates data for displaying information related to the detected positions on a display unit. The display data generation unit generates data for displaying the respective target positions and the respective detected positions, which are stored in association with the target positions, in the same coordinate space.

    Abstract: An image processing apparatus in accordance with an embodiment receives a setting related to a common image processing to be executed on each of a plurality of process target areas; receives a setting of a reference area for defining the plurality of process target areas on an input image; and receives a setting for regularly defining the plurality of process target areas using the reference area as a reference. In accordance with the setting related to the common image processing, image processing is executed on each of the plurality of process target areas, and a result of overall process reflecting the results of image processing of respective ones of the plurality of process target areas is output.

    Abstract: It is an object to provide a method of efficiently manufacturing a double-sided circuit board having a metallic via hole which can suitably be used as a submount for mounting a semiconductor device, that is, a substrate in which the electrical contact of a metallic via hole and a circuit pattern is excellent and an element can easily be bonded and positioned. In a ceramic substrate having a via hole filled with a conductive material, a ceramic portion of at least one of faces of the ceramic substrate has a surface roughness of Ra≦0.8 &mgr;m, a substrate in which the conductive material filled in the via hole present on at least one of the faces is protruded from a surface of the face with a height of 0.3 to 5.
